How to convert Decajoules to Millielectron Volt (daJ to meV)?
1 daJ = 6.2414959617521E+22 meV.
600 x 6.2414959617521E+22 meV = 3.7448975770513E+25 Millielectron Volt.
Always check the results; rounding errors may occur.

Definition:
In relation to the base unit of [energy] => (joules), 1 Decajoules (daJ) is equal to 10 joules, while 1 Millielectron Volt (meV) = 1.60218E-22 joules.
